Effectiveness Comparison: Semaglutide compared to Phentermine

In evaluating the effectiveness of weight loss medications, Semaglutide and Phentermine exhibit distinct mechanisms and outcomes. Semaglutide, a glucagon-like peptide-1 (GLP-1) receptor agonist, supports weight loss by increasing insulin secretion and lowering appetite, leading to significant reductions in body weight over extended periods. Clinical trials have indicated that patients using Semaglutide can lose a substantial percentage of their body weight, often going beyond 15% in some cases.

In contrast, Phentermine is a stimulant that reduces appetite, chiefly through its action on the central nervous system. While it can lead to noticeable weight loss, the results are generally more modest and regularly short-term. Phentermine is usually prescribed for a limited duration due to potential side effects and dependency concerns. All things considered, while both medications can be effective, Semaglutide may provide a more lasting and comprehensive approach to weight management in comparison to Phentermine.

The Mechanism of Semaglutide for Weight Loss

Semaglutide functions as a weight loss aid by replicating the action of the GLP-1 hormone, which plays a essential role in controlling appetite and glucose metabolism. By binding to GLP-1 receptors in the brain, Semaglutide increases feelings of fullness and satiety, leading to reduced food intake. This hormone also delays gastric emptying, which extends the sensation of fullness after meals. Additionally, Semaglutide favorably affects insulin secretion in response to meals, serving to stabilize blood sugar levels.

Clinical studies have shown that individuals taking Semaglutide undergo significant weight loss when measured against those not undergoing the treatment. The medication is commonly administered via a weekly injection, making it a accessible option for persons seeking support in their weight loss journey. On the whole, Semaglutide's diverse approach to hunger management and glucose management makes it an powerful tool for those striving to realize and maintain a better weight.

The Way Phentermine Functions for Weight Loss

Phentermine acts as an appetite suppressant, primarily by stimulating the release of neurotransmitters in the brain that help decrease hunger. This drug elevates levels of norepinephrine, dopamine, and serotonin, which function together to diminish appetite and boost feelings of satiety. By diminishing the desire to eat, Phentermine supports individuals in maintaining calorie-restricted diets, making weight loss more achievable.

In addition to appetite suppression, Phentermine can increase energy levels, which may promote increased physical activity. This combination of reduced hunger and enhanced energy can create a conducive environment for weight loss. The medication is typically prescribed for short-term use, allowing individuals to jumpstart their weight loss journey.

Phentermine's effectiveness is most evident when combined with lifestyle changes, including a balanced diet and regular workout routine. As a result, it serves as a tool that, when used responsibly, can support significant weight loss goals.

Important Side Effects and Safety Information for Semaglutide and Phentermine

While both Semaglutide and Phentermine are used for weight loss, they have unique potential side effects and safety considerations that users should be mindful of. Semaglutide, a GLP-1 receptor agonist, may result in gastrointestinal concerns such as nausea, diarrhea, and vomiting. Furthermore, there is a risk of pancreatitis and potential thyroid tumors, which requires monitoring by healthcare practitioners.

On the other hand, Phentermine, a stimulant, can bring about increased heart rate, elevated blood pressure, and insomnia. It may also lead to mood changes and dependency issues with prolonged use. As a result of these side effects, both medications require careful consideration of individual health conditions. Patients with some cardiovascular issues or a history of substance abuse should consult their healthcare providers to assess risk factors. Understanding these side effects is crucial for making informed decisions regarding weight loss strategies.

Who Ought to Consider Phentermine or Semaglutide?

Who stands to benefit from medications like Semaglutide or Phentermine for weight loss? Persons grappling with obesity or excess weight may discover these medications helpful, especially when standard weight loss strategies, such as diet and exercise, have proven ineffective. Semaglutide is commonly advised for those with a body mass index (BMI) of 30 or greater, or a BMI of 27 or above with weight-related health issues. Phentermine can be appropriate for those with a BMI of 30 or above, or those with a BMI of 27 with associated health problems.

Moreover, both medications may be deemed appropriate for patients who are unable to achieve lasting weight loss through lifestyle modifications alone. Those who have a strong drive and dedication to a comprehensive weight management plan, including regular medical oversight, may also profit significantly from these pharmacological solutions. Seeking advice from healthcare practitioners for personalized recommendations is essential for determining the optimal choice.

Effectiveness Comparison

While both semaglutide and phentermine are well-known alternatives for weight loss, their effectiveness can differ considerably depending on personal circumstances and health profiles. Semaglutide, a GLP-1 receptor agonist, has been shown to generate substantial weight loss results in clinical trials, often producing a drop in body weight of 15% or more over a year. In contrast, phentermine, an appetite suppressant, can enable users reach weight loss, but results are generally more modest, typically around 5% to 10% of body weight within a comparable timeframe. Variables such as adherence to dietary changes, exercise routines, and individual metabolic responses can affect the outcomes of these medications, making personalized consultation vital for determining the most effective option.

What Are the Expenses Related to Each Medication?

Costs for Semaglutide usually vary from $800 to $1,200 per month without insurance, while Phentermine is typically more affordable, averaging $30 to $100 per month. Pricing can differ depending on location, pharmacy, and insurance coverage.
